[新聞] Boss: Rafael was a sensation

Sir Alex Ferguson could barelycontain his excitement on Monday night after witnessing a debut toremember by Brazilian defender Rafael Da Silva.

Theyoung right-back played the full 90 minutes of United's friendly win atPeterborough and did enough to suggest a competitive debut may not betoo far away. His brother Fabio also impressed, at left-back, aftercoming on for Patrice Evra at half-time.

Sir Alex told MUTV's Stewart Gardner, "The young players were fantastic and young Rafael the right-back was a sensation for me.

"Ithought it was a real eye opener for us. He hadn't played for a yearbut he's played a full 90 minutes today. His brother Fabio has played45 minutes and he's also done well so we're really pleased by theircontribution."

When asked if the Da Silva twins' integration will be gradual, Sir Alex responded intriguingly:

"Youknow what football's like. Sometimes it turns up some star, some littlenugget maybe. On the evidence of tonight I think we have got a goodplayer here."

The Da Silvas look set for an Old Trafford debutas early as this Wednesday, when Juventus provide the opposition forUnited's final pre season friendly.

"The squad we've got heretonight (at Peterborough) will play on Wednesday," confirmed Sir Alex,while "Ryan Giggs, Paul Scholes and Gary Neville will also be involved."

Withmidfielders Anderson, Michael Carrick and Owen Hargreaves plus strikerWayne Rooney still unavailable, Wednesday could see Darron Gibson makeyet another


pre season appearance following his wonder strike against Peterborough.

"We'vebeen saying to him all summer, with the power he's got, he should bestriking more," said Sir Alex. "The evidence is there for you now. Hehas fantastic feet."

As for whether Gibson will stay at Unitedthis season, or go out on loan again as he did to Wolves last term, theReds manager commented:

"At the moment we need all our playersbecause we have some issues with Rooney and Carrick having this virus,Hargreaves is not back yet, Anderson's at the Olympics, so we're just alittle bit tight in terms of availability. So they will all stay at themoment."
